    usb: gadget: f_fs: avoid out of bounds access on comp_desc · b7f73850
    William Wu authored
    
    
    Companion descriptor is only used for SuperSpeed endpoints,
    if the endpoints are HighSpeed or FullSpeed, the Companion
    descriptor will not allocated, so we can only access it if
    gadget is SuperSpeed.
    
    I can reproduce this issue on Rockchip platform rk3368 SoC
    which supports USB 2.0, and use functionfs for ADB. Kernel
    build with CONFIG_KASAN=y and CONFIG_SLUB_DEBUG=y report
    the following BUG:
